Ukraine's Prosecutor General Kravchenko resigns after "Carthage" corruption probe
Prosecutor General Ruslan Kravchenko announced his resignation on the evening of September 7, hours after telling journalists he would not step down voluntarily and meeting with President Volodymyr Zelensky and the head of the Servant of the People faction. The move follows the NABU-led "Carthage" operation that exposed an alleged criminal organization inside the Office of the Prosecutor General, led by a senior official Serhiy Kropyva, and searches at Kravchenko's office and home.
